Call IOHIDDeviceClose() if needed in hid_close() on macOS
Unregistering the input report callback marks the device as disconnected, so IOHIDDeviceClose() would never be called if the device wasn't already disconnected when hid_close() was called. Fixes https://github.com/libsdl-org/SDL/issues/12255
